Transaction 15e0839e173be22c8a09e7b68c2ccb204221650e8bc920740a2f41fe029ac7e1

2 Input
2 Outputs
  • 15e0839e173be22c8a09e7b68c2ccb204221650e8bc920740a2f41fe029ac7e1:0
  • value  2900000000
    address  3BhCDbvBrW9rRxz8fjSvan5vFac2BnfjGV
  • 15e0839e173be22c8a09e7b68c2ccb204221650e8bc920740a2f41fe029ac7e1:1
  • value  8146557309
    address  3LY1fbYLVurSVjhRaMKx5LfV8c512QFD6d